Output 17307aca3c2856e4ebe884becb4b0584a1d38f25c8c8fe29603fd637423afc23:1

value
1811056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2150c822fae5489dd7890d95008b243c6158c301 OP_EQUAL
address
34jAzh2R17DFjNLDPq64iyVYZvAxFGGC4v
transaction
17307aca3c2856e4ebe884becb4b0584a1d38f25c8c8fe29603fd637423afc23
spent
true